FCustomTrainingSettings
struct FCustomTrainingSettings : public FTrainingSettings保存自定义训练脚本设置的结构体。
依赖项: FScriptArgBuilder, FTrainingSettings
继承自: public FTrainingSettings
公共接口
析构函数
~FCustomTrainingSettings
virtual ~FCustomTrainingSettings()属性: virtual
来源: Schola/Source/Schola/Public/Subsystem/SubsystemSettings/Custom/CustomTrainingSettings.h (第 32 行,第 9 列)
实现: Schola/Source/Schola/Private/Subsystem/SubsystemSettings/Custom/CustomTrainingSettings.cpp (第 22-25 行)
公共函数
GenerateTrainingArgs
virtual void GenerateTrainingArgs(int Port, FScriptArgBuilder &ArgBuilder) const const使用 ArgBuilder 为脚本生成训练参数。
注意:端口作为脚本的常见参数传入,并在高层设置,但特定子设置可能需要它。
参数
Port(int) – [输入] 用于脚本的端口ArgBuilder(FScriptArgBuilder &) – [输入] 用于生成参数的构建器
属性: const, virtual
来源: Schola/Source/Schola/Public/Subsystem/SubsystemSettings/Custom/CustomTrainingSettings.h (第 30 行,第 6 列)
实现: Schola/Source/Schola/Private/Subsystem/SubsystemSettings/Custom/CustomTrainingSettings.cpp (第 6-20 行)
公共成员
FFilePath LaunchScript
FFilePath LaunchScript要启动的脚本路径。
来源: Schola/Source/Schola/Public/Subsystem/SubsystemSettings/Custom/CustomTrainingSettings.h (第 20 行,第 11 列)
TMap<FString, FString> Args
TMap<FString, FString> Args要传递给脚本的参数。
来源: Schola/Source/Schola/Public/Subsystem/SubsystemSettings/Custom/CustomTrainingSettings.h (第 24 行,第 6 列)
TArray<FString> Flags
TArray<FString> Flags要传递给脚本的标志。
来源: Schola/Source/Schola/Public/Subsystem/SubsystemSettings/Custom/CustomTrainingSettings.h (第 28 行,第 8 列)
被使用: FScriptSettings
来源: Schola/Source/Schola/Public/Subsystem/SubsystemSettings/Custom/CustomTrainingSettings.h (第 13 行,第 1 列)